The Dry Socket Complication
Among the potential complications, dry socket stands as a particularly notorious source of intense pain. Occurring when the blood clot dislodges prematurely from the extraction site, it exposes the underlying bone and nerve endings to the harsh environment of the mouth. This exposure results in excruciating pain, often described as a deep, unrelenting ache that intensifies with each passing hour. The development of dry socket transforms a potentially manageable recovery into a significantly more challenging ordeal, making it the defining feature of what many consider the worst part of the recovery.

Muscle Spasm and the Trismus Effect
The surgical trauma inherent in wisdom tooth removal triggers a protective response in the surrounding muscles. These muscles, attempting to guard against further injury, can enter a state of spasm, a phenomenon known as trismus. The result is a noticeable limitation in the ability to open the mouth, often accompanied by pain and discomfort. Imagine a tightly wound spring resisting any attempt to extend it; this resistance mirrors the experience of jaw stiffness, impacting simple actions such as eating and speaking, thereby exacerbating the difficulties of the recovery period.

Question 1: Is there a single day most individuals find to be the absolute worst during wisdom tooth recovery?
While individual experiences vary, the third day post-extraction is frequently cited as the most difficult. Initial numbness from the anesthesia wanes, peak swelling sets in, and discomfort from the surgical site intensifies. Imagine a slow crescendo the first day brings relief, the second a manageable ache, but the third day often unleashes a surge of pain that catches many off guard.
Question 2: What factors contribute to making the third day particularly challenging?
Several elements converge. The inflammatory response reaches its apex, leading to maximum swelling and stiffness in the jaw. This inflammation presses on nerves, amplifying pain signals. Dietary restrictions continue, potentially leading to weakness and irritability. Sleep, often disrupted by discomfort, further compounds the challenges. It’s a perfect storm of physiological factors.
Question 3: Can the severity of the extraction itself influence the toughest day of recovery?
Undoubtedly. A complex extraction, involving bone removal or impacted teeth, tends to result in a more prolonged and intense inflammatory response. This prolonged inflammation can shift the “worst day” further into the recovery timeline, potentially extending it to the fourth or fifth day. The body simply needs more time to heal from more extensive trauma.
Question 4: Are there steps one can take to mitigate the discomfort associated with the third day of recovery?
Proactive pain management is crucial. Adhering to the prescribed medication schedule, even before pain becomes severe, helps to keep discomfort at bay. Applying cold compresses to the face reduces swelling, while gentle jaw exercises can alleviate stiffness. Proper hydration and nutrition support the body’s healing process. Preparation is key.
Question 5: How does the risk of dry socket factor into the overall experience of the “worst day”?
Dry socket can significantly exacerbate the pain and discomfort of wisdom tooth recovery, potentially transforming what would have been a manageable situation into an excruciating ordeal. The onset of dry socket can occur several days post-extraction, often after the initial discomfort subsides. The dislodgement of the blood clot exposes the bone and nerve endings, leading to intense, radiating pain. It’s a complication to be avoided at all costs through diligent post-operative care.
Question 6: When should one seek professional medical attention during the recovery process?
While some discomfort is expected, certain symptoms warrant immediate consultation with a dental professional. These include uncontrolled bleeding, severe pain unresponsive to medication, signs of infection (such as fever, swelling, or pus), and persistent numbness. Prompt intervention can prevent complications and ensure a smoother recovery trajectory. Ignoring these symptoms can lead to more serious consequences.

Tip 1: Adhere Strictly to the Prescribed Medication Schedule
The clock becomes an ally. Set alarms, mark the calendar, and treat the medication regimen as a non-negotiable commitment. Waiting for the pain to surge before reaching for relief is akin to battling a wildfire with a garden hose. Stay ahead of the discomfort, maintaining a steady stream of pain management.
Tip 2: Embrace the Power of Cold Compresses
Swelling becomes the enemy. Employ cold compresses diligently during the initial 48 hours to constrict blood vessels and minimize inflammation. Think of it as building a dam against the rising tide of swelling. Alternate between 20-minute applications and 20-minute breaks to optimize effectiveness.
Tip 3: Elevate the Head and Cultivate Rest
Gravity influences swelling. Elevating the head while resting and sleeping promotes drainage, reducing pressure on the extraction site. Prioritize rest, allowing the body to channel its energy toward healing. Think of it as giving the immune system the space and resources it needs to repair and rebuild.
Tip 4: Hydrate Diligently and Nourish Gently
Dehydration exacerbates discomfort. Sip water throughout the day, maintaining hydration to support the body’s healing processes. Choose soft, nutrient-rich foods that require minimal chewing, such as yogurt, smoothies, and broth-based soups. Fuel the body with the building blocks it needs to recover. Imagine a skilled mason, carefully selecting the right materials to repair a damaged structure.
Tip 5: Implement Gentle Oral Hygiene
Bacteria complicates recovery. After the first 24 hours, gently rinse the mouth with warm salt water to dislodge food particles and promote healing. Avoid vigorous swishing, as this can dislodge the blood clot. Think of it as carefully cleaning a wound, ensuring that infection does not take hold.
Tip 6: Resist the Urge to Disrupt the Extraction Site
The extraction site is a sacred space for healing. Avoid touching the area with fingers or tongue, and resist the temptation to smoke or use straws. These actions disrupt the delicate healing process, increasing the risk of complications. Imagine the blood clot as a fragile foundation upon which healing depends.
Tip 7: Mindful Observation and Professional Consultation
Vigilance is key. Pay close attention to any signs of complications, such as fever, excessive bleeding, or intense pain unresponsive to medication. Contact a dental professional promptly if these symptoms arise. Timely intervention can prevent minor issues from escalating into serious problems.
